In case you’re not aware, Amazon will hike the price of its Prime membership starting next month. There are banners all over the e-commerce platform revealing that the existing prices are valid only until December 13th. If your Prime membership is expiring before the above-stated date, you can extend the membership by another year for the same price.

What about those who have their memberships ending after December 14th? Unfortunately, they’ll have to subscribe again with the new prices instead of the existing one. However, there is a workaround through which you can extend your membership for an additional year from the date of expiry. If you are wondering how to do it, here’s a quick guide.

The Amazon Prime membership extension is being offered by GyFTR, an online gift portal offering gift items including vouchers and gift cards. To extend their Amazon Prime membership by an additional year at Rs 999, users will have to purchase the entertainment Platinum E-gift card on the website.
With this voucher code, your membership will be extended for a year from the expiry date. To illustrate, if your membership is expiring on December 31st, 2021, this method will extend till December 31st, 2022. If this is something that interests you, below are the steps to avail it.
Amazon also has Amazon Prime Youth Offer live on its Android and iOS app, where those between 18 and 24 years of age can lock in Amazon Prime at the old price till December 13th and also get Rs 500 cashback upon verifying their age. This brings down the effective price of Amazon Prime annual membership down to Rs 499 for the youth.
Axis Bank is also offering Amazon Prime annual membership to its customers through the Edge program. As part of the Axis Bank Edge program, customers get reward points on all transactions using Axis Bank saving account, current account, credit card, debit card. If you’re an Axis Bank customer and you have accumulated 4,995 reward points, they can be exchanged for a GyFTR Instant Gift Code for annual Prime membership. The process of claiming Amazon Prime through GyFTR is the same as the above.
Apart from these, leading telecom operators – Airtel, Jio, and Vodafone Idea (Vi) also offer free Amazon Prime subscription with almost all of their postpaid plans. However, Airtel also offers the benefit with Rs 349 prepaid recharge plan. This plan offers 2GB of data per day, unlimited voice calls,100SMS/ day, Amazon Prime, Disney+ Hotstar VIP, and Airtel Xstream for 28 days.
